The one that you want is back!  GREASE, Time Magazine's 2007 pick for "#1 musical of the year," is rockin' across the country in this new production direct from Broadway.  Now starring Laverne & Shirley's Eddie Mekka (Carmine "The Big Ragu") as DJ Vince Fontaine.


Take a trip to a simpler time of poodle skirts, drive-ins, and T-birds.  "Bad boy" Danny and "the girl next door" Sandy fall in love all over again to the tune of your favorite songs: "Summer Nights," "Greased Lightnin'" and "We Go Together" as well as additional songs from the hit movie: "Grease," "Hopelessly Devoted to You" and "You're the One That I Want."
